Hemphill, Chattanooga, TN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ent a home in Hemphill?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hemphill 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,315 | $1,000 | $2,000 |
Hemphill 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,739 | $1,395 | $1,950 |
Hemphill 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,990 | $1,695 | $2,595 |
Hemphill 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,150 | $2,150 | $2,150 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Hemphill
What type of rentals are currently available in Hemphill?
There are currently 90 Apartments for Rent in Hemphill, TN with pricing that ranges from $825 to $6,430. There are also 61 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Hemphill ranging from $875 to $2,595.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Hemphill?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Hemphill ranges from $875 to $2,595 with an average monthly rent of $1,626.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Hemphill?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Hemphill range from $1,250 to $4,410,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,395 to $1,950.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,695 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,699.
